June 8th

Scripture - 1 Samuel 18

Observation - Saul had a plan for David. In order to marry his daughter. David had nothing to offer the princess to become worthy of her; not a title, lands, or money. He only had his skill as a mighty warrior. Saul’s plan fails when David returned from battle. God had a purpose for David, and this showed that no matter what came against him, God would protect him. 

Application - No matter what, God prevails. It may not seem like that when life is heavy and hard. He may seem distant when we go through something. Isolation is what keeps us from reaching out. Instead of allowing yourself to be isolated, surround yourself with other believers during this time and allow them to pray for you and help strengthen you.

Prayer - Lord, I thank you that you are the God of the impossible. You can do anything. I want to trust in your ability and not my own. Teach me to see difficulties in my life from your perspective. Help me to focus on you and your abilities rather than my inabilities. In your name I pray, amen.
